About this property

Cottage in Trefor near Traeth Trefor Beach

This charming mid-terrace cottage offers a cozy coastal retreat, comfortably accommodating up to six guests across three bedrooms. The first floor features a double bedroom and a super-king-size room that can be converted into twin beds upon request. A modern family bathroom with a bath and shower completes the space. The second-floor attic room provides two single beds, ideal for younger guests. The property is pet-friendly, allowing up to two well-behaved dogs, and offers a private patio with bistro seating for outdoor relaxation. Additionally, the home is equipped with Wi-Fi, TV, and roadside parking, with a travel cot, highchair, and stairgate provided for families. Penmaen House is situated in the picturesque seaside village of Trefor on the Ll?n Peninsula, just 960 meters from the sandy Traeth Trefor beach. The Wales Coast Path is easily accessible, offering spectacular views and natural landmarks like the Trefor Sea Stacks. The surrounding area boasts charming villages such as Aberdaron and Nefyn, with attractions like the historic Castell Criccieth and the 16th-century Plas yn Rhiw. Snowdonia National Park is a short drive away, providing adventure seekers with opportunities to explore its dramatic landscapes. The home offers an ideal base for exploring the beauty and history of North Wales. The fully equipped kitchen features modern amenities, including an electric oven, induction hob, fridge-freezer, dishwasher, and washing machine, ensuring a convenient self-catering stay. The open-plan living space is perfect for family gatherings, with comfortable seating and a dining area for six.
